Golden Rule Insurance Company Notice of Information Practices

THIS NOTICE DESCRIBES HOW MEDICAL AND OTHER PERSONAL INFORMATION ABOUT YOU MAY BE USED AND DISCLOSED. IT ALSO DESCRIBES HOW YOU CAN GET ACCESS TO THIS INFORMATION. PLEASE REVIEW THE NOTICE CAREFULLY.
You entrust us with individually identifiable health and financial information (referred to as "personal information" in the rest of this notice). You are our best and most important source of information about you and others listed on your application. We may also collect personal information about you from others. For example, we may collect it from health care providers, employers, or insurance companies.

EXAMPLES OF INFORMATION WE MAY COLLECT AND MAINTAIN
Your name, address, telephone number, social security number, date of birth, gender, marital status, assets, income, E-mail address, policy or account number, account balance, policy coverage, premium payment, claims history, premium contribution amounts, medical information, motor vehicle reports, details about your transactions with other insurance companies, and details from consumer-reporting agencies.

INFORMATION WE ARE PERMITTED TO USE AND DISCLOSE WITHOUT AN AUTHORIZATION
We may use and share the personal information described above. We will use and share it only as permitted or required by law. Examples include, but are not limited to, the following situations:
  • To a company affiliated with us.
  • To those who act on our behalf. They are required to keep the information confidential. They are required to use the information only to provide the services we have asked them to provide. They may include payment processing companies, mailing houses, data processing companies, business consultants, system support vendors, Internet vendors, and those that provide access to provider discounts for our insureds.
  • To financial institutions with which we jointly offer, endorse, or sponsor a financial product or service.
  • To the individual who is the subject of the information.
  • To an insurance regulatory authority.
  • For payment, such as using details received from an insurance company to coordinate benefits.
  • For payment, such as to a health care provider to identify insurance coverage or benefits.
  • For treatment, such as to your health care providers to help them provide medical care.
  • For health care operations, such as exchanging information with another insurance company to detect or prevent criminal activity, fraud, and material misrepresentation.
  • To provide appointment reminders or information about treatment alternatives or other health-related benefits and services that may be of interest to you.
  • To a group health plan sponsor.
  • For public health activities such as to prevent or control disease, injury, or disability.
  • To persons involved with your care, such as a family member, when you are incapacitated or in an emergency.
  • To health oversight agencies for compliance purposes.
  • In response to a court or administrative order.
  • In response to a subpoena, discovery request, or other lawful process by another person involved in a dispute.
  • For law enforcement purposes.
  • To coroners, medical examiners, or funeral directors.
  • To avert a serious threat to health or safety to you, another person, or the public.
  • To federal officials for intelligence, counter-intelligence, and other national security activities.
  • To worker's compensation or other programs that provide benefits for work-related injuries or illness.


ALL OTHER USES AND DISCLOSURES OF PERSONAL INFORMATION
All other uses and sharing of personal information, not permitted or required by law, will be made only with your written authorization. You may revoke the authorization in writing. If you do, we will no longer use or share the information for the reasons covered by the authorization -- unless we have taken action based on the authorization. We are unable to withdraw any disclosures we have already made with your authorization.

YOUR RIGHTS REGARDING YOUR PERSONAL HEALTH INFORMATION
With respect to your personal health information, you have the following rights:
  • To inspect and obtain a copy of it.
  • To request that we amend it.
  • To receive details about our sharing of it.
  • To request that we communicate with you about it by alternative means or at an alternative location if our sharing of all or part of it could endanger you.
  • To request that we restrict the use and sharing of it. (We do not have to agree.)
  • To receive a paper copy of this notice at any time.
Additional rights may be available under state law. There are some exceptions to these rights. Please send a written request to the address below.

FAIR CREDIT REPORTING ACT NOTICE
In some cases, we may ask a consumer-reporting agency to compile an investigative consumer report about you. If we request such a report, we will notify you promptly with the name and address of the agency that will furnish the report. You may request in writing to be interviewed as part of the investigation. The agency may retain a copy of the report. The agency may disclose it to other persons as allowed by the federal Fair Credit Reporting Act.

MEDICAL INFORMATION BUREAU
We or our reinsurers may make a report of personal information in conjunction with our membership in the Medical Information Bureau (MIB). This is a nonprofit organization of life insurance companies, which operates an information exchange on behalf of its members.

If an application or claim for benefits is submitted to another Bureau member company for life or health insurance coverage, the Bureau, upon request, will supply such company with information in its file.

If you question the accuracy of information in the Bureau's file, you may seek a correction in accordance with the procedures set forth in the federal Fair Credit Reporting Act. Contact the Bureau at:
